tp官方下载安卓最新版本2024-TPwallet官网/安卓通用版/2024最新版-tp(TPWallet)官网|你的通用数字钱包 - tp官方下载最新版本
<sub dir="iwk9h1t"></sub><tt date-time="46z68m5"></tt><map id="8hi3r5a"></map><u dropzone="qvll61n"></u><del dir="wsg5ddj"></del><del draggable="o8zlf0l"></del>

链端操作台:TP钱包实现的工程手册式阐述

在链上世界,钱包不只是钥匙,而是一个面向资产、合约和合规的操作台。本手册以工程视角逐步拆解TP钱包(TokenPocket类)实现要点,强调合约快照、数字资产管理、货币转移、SSL加密与批量收款及多链支持的工业级实践。

一、总体架构概述

- 客户端(移动/桌面):密钥库、交易构建、签名UI;

- 后端服务:RPC聚合、合约快照服务、批量收款调度、监控与审计;

- 安全层:SSL/TLS、硬件安全模块(HSM)/KMS、权限与日志。

二、密钥与账户管理流程

1. 助记词/私钥派生遵循BIP标准,本地加密并用设备级安全存储;

2. 私钥从不上传,签名在本地完成;

3. 后端仅保存公钥、地址标签和交易索引;

三、合约快照与数字资产核验

- 快照触发器:按区块高度或定时任务调用节点RPC,抓取账户余额、代币事件(Transfer)、合约状态;

- 数据结构:按链ID+区块高度建立不可变快照,索引token合约地址与持仓;

- 一致性保证:使用节点返回的block_hash验证快照完整性,必要时对比多个RPC源。

四、货币转移与交易生命周期

1. 构建交易(to、value、data、gas、nonce);

2. 客户端本地签名,序列化并通过后端或直接RPC广播;

3. 广播后监控tx_hash,重试策略与回滚逻辑;

4. 处理代币标准(ERC-20/721/1155)时优先调用合约ABI进行模拟,以预估失败原因。

五、批量收款与批量转账实现

- 批量收款:使用聚合合约或多地址收款并在后端按Merkle树记录来源,合并入主账户;

- 批量转账:两种策略——链上多签/汇总合约多发(节省gas)或并发单笔交易(易于并行);

- 非对称风险管理:对高额批量使用延迟签名与冷签流程。

六、多链钱包支持要点

- 抽象层:链ID、rpc、gas_token、链参数插件化;

- 兼容性:链上ABI差异、重放保护、序号管理均通过适配器实现;

- 跨链桥接:推荐使用已审计桥或中继并记录跨链快照以便审计。

七、工程与安全规范(专业态度)

- 所有后端API强制SSL/TLS;证书采用自动化更新与证书透明日志监测;

- 关键操作使用HSM/KMS,日志可追溯且脱敏;

- 策略:最小权限、分段测试、渗透与审计周期;监控与告警覆盖交易失败率、nonce异常与链延迟。

结语:把钱包视为可操作的控制台,用合约快照保证账面一致性,用SSL与HSM捍卫信任,用批量与多链策略提升效率。相关标题:1) 多链时代的TP钱包工程手册 2) 合约快照驱动的钱包实现指南 3) 批量收款与跨链转移的实践要点。

作者:柳云舟 发布时间:2025-11-24 18:08:53

相关阅读